VANDENBULKE has assisted BALLYMORE's GBP 2,200,000,000 valued joint venture with Eco World Investment Co. Ltd, a specialist property investment company based in Malaysia.

The joint venture aims to jointly (further) develop three large-scale residential projects in London, commonly known as Arrowhead Quay, London City Island, and Embassy Gardens. This is a significant deal for BALLYMORE which shall enable it to continue its visionary plans. In total the developments have a gross development value of GBP 2,200,000,000 and will deliver approximately 2,800 new residential units and 250,000 sq. ft. of commercial, leisure and office space.

VANDENBULKE has advised the French hospitality chain Maranatha Hotels & Residences in the acquisition of six luxury boutique hotels for EUR 360,000,000.

VANDENBULKE acted as legal counsel to the Maranatha hospitality group in the framework of financing of the acquisition of 6 prime located hotels (5 in Paris and 1 in Nice) by the issuance of French law governed private placements bonds for an aggregate amount of EUR 275,500,000 subscribed by a Luxembourg investment vehicle of a renowned private investor. The private placements bonds are secured under a Luxembourg double Luxco structure security package.
